Cubase Pro is the top tier of the range, and the distance between it and the cheaper tiers is not subtle. Unlimited tracks, the full mixing console with channel strip on every channel, the score editor, surround handling, and the complete set of bundled instruments all live at this level, and this package installs every part of it.

The workflow is built around a timeline that treats audio and MIDI as equal citizens. Comping takes and lanes, tempo detection that follows a live performance, and the sample editor that lets a recorded part be pitch corrected without leaving the arrangement window are the tools that make long sessions bearable rather than exhausting.

The mixer is the part experienced users defend most. Every channel carries the same strip, routing is flexible to the point of being confusing at first, and the control room section gives separate monitor and headphone paths that behave properly during a tracking session with people in the room.
